Hybrid and Electric Integration
The industry is shifting toward sustainable operations, and Rolls-Royce is at the forefront with hybrid configurations. These systems allow vessels to operate on battery power during sensitive maneuvers like docking or cruising at low speeds, significantly reducing emissions in regulated zones. The integration of these technologies is seamless, ensuring that the transition between power sources is imperceptible to those on board.
Unmatched Reliability and Support
Beyond the initial engineering, the value of a Rolls-Royce marine engine lies in its support network. The company provides comprehensive lifecycle management, from remote diagnostics that monitor engine health in real-time to scheduled maintenance that prevents downtime. This partnership approach ensures that vessel operators maximize their return on investment, keeping their craft on the water rather than in dry dock.
